2 Peter 2:1-10 New International Version

False Teachers and Their Destruction

2 But there were also false prophets among the people, just as there will be false teachers among you. They will secretly introduce destructive heresies, even denying the sovereign Lord who bought them—bringing swift destruction on themselves. 2 Many will follow their depraved conduct and will bring the way of truth into disrepute. 3 In their greed, these teachers will exploit you with fabricated stories. Their condemnation has long been hanging over them, and their destruction has not been sleeping.

For Reflection

To become absent of sin, while attractive, cannot be fully achieved except through the right relationship with the Creator. Many will tell you that this or that action is sinful without mentioning the root cause of that sin. Some who speak in God's name will commit atrocities to rid the world of sin. They miss the point. They conflate love with hate.

They confuse justice with punishment. They and those who follow these self-appointed spokespeople will self destruct.

A Christian's role is not to rid the world of sin but to heal those who suffer from the absence of a relationship with their maker.
